Layers of the Earth
vocab
| Term | Definition |
|---|---|
| seismic waves | Vibrations that travel through Earth carrying the energy released during a earthquake. |
| Pressure | The force exerted on a surface divided by the total area over which the for is exerted. |
| Crust | The layer of rock that forms Earths outer surface. |
| Basalt | A dark,tense,igneous rock with fine texture, found in oceanic crust. |
| Granite | A light colored igneous rock that is found in continental crust. |
| Mantle | The layer of hot,solid material between earths crust and core. |
| Lithosphere | A rigid layer made up of the uppermost part of the mantle and crust. |
| Asthenosphere | The soft layer of the mantle on which the lithosphere floats. |
| outer core | A layer of molten iron and nickel that surrounds the inner core of the earth. |
| inner core | A dense sphere of solid iron and nickel the center of the earth. |
